CFISD Boys Invitational Recap

Man oh Man! Where to start.  This tournament could have been mistaken as the UIL State Tournament as from semifinals on where all the top ranked wrestlers in the state.  Some of the semifinals matches could have been state finals matches in the boys or the girls tournament.  Starting off with the team stats.  Allen boys in their first ever CFISD appearance took the team championship as expected even without 5 of their starters out for various reasons with 317.5 points.  College Park boys without a couple of their starters still came in 2nd place as a team 176.5 points and Rockwall coming in 3rd with 168 points.  On the girls side it was Prosper girls edging out Southlake for the team championship here Prosper had 157 points, Southlake had 153 points.  Cypress Ranch came in 3rd with 149 points.  

The whole tournament was full of surprises, weight changes, ranking changes, busted weights at weigh ins, and no shows for whatever reason.  On the boy’s side there were 19 busted weights at weigh ins and 60 no shows while the girls had 9 busted weights with 53 no shows.

Some of the top ranked wrestles didn’t make the trip some did.

All in All is was an AWESOME ran tournament with some great food for the coaches, refs, and media.  Tim Ray was ahead of the game with the google shared weigh in sheets so changes were made immediately instead of waiting for the hand-written sheets that always cause tournaments to start late.  Having 16 mats rolling helps as well.
